gpt4 book ai didi

sublimetext2 - SublimeREPL + Octave

转载 作者:行者123 更新时间:2023-12-04 23:01:15 25 4
gpt4 key购买 nike

我正在使用 Octave 进行一些机器学习工作,并且我注意到在我的 Sublime 包库中有 SublimeREPL: Octave 作为一个选项。
但是,当我选择它时,我收到以下错误消息:

FileNotFoundError(2, "No such file or directory: octave")

有没有办法使用 sublime 使用 Octave 进行编码?

非常感谢

最佳答案

首先,您需要找出您的 octave 在哪里可执行文件存在,并记下它的完整路径。在 Linux 或 OS X 上,打开您最喜欢的终端模拟器并输入 which octave ,如果它在您的 $PATH 中变量它将打印到它的完整路径(例如,/opt/local/bin/octave 或类似的东西)。如果它不在您的路径中,或者您使用的是 Windows,则您必须四处搜索,直到找到 octaveoctave.exe ,如果您使用的是 Windows。

获得路径后,打开 Sublime 并选择 Preferences -> Browse Packages... ,这将打开您的 Packages文件夹(令人惊讶)。导航至 Packages/SublimeREPL/config/Octave并打开 Main.sublime-menu Sublime 中的文件 - 别担心,它只是普通的 JSON。转到第 18 行(或附近) - 应该说 "cmd": ["octave", "-i"], .更改 "octave""/full/path/to/octave" ,显然取代了 /full/path/to/使用您之前记下的实际完整路径。

保存文件,您应该已准备就绪。 Tools -> SublimeREPL -> Octave 现在应该打开一个交互式 session ,就像运行 octave -i 一样在命令行上就可以了。您可以使用所有常用的 SublimeREPL 快捷方式将代码发送到正在运行的 REPL,或者仅使用 if 来测试函数、代码片段等。

玩得开心!

关于sublimetext2 - SublimeREPL + Octave,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/23895407/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com